Space Saving Hybrid Kitchen Appliances: A Truer Picture for Urban Living

The primary answer to whether space-saving hybrid kitchen appliances are reshaping urban living is yes, with tangible effects on footprint, efficiency, and lifestyle. In dense city homes and micro-apartments, modular hybrids that combine functions-such as a convection oven with a microwave, or a cooktop that doubles as a portable storage unit-are redefining how residents plan kitchens, shop for groceries, and schedule meals. Since their emergence in 2018, these devices have moved from novelty to necessity, supported by a measured surge in demand, standardized sizes, and evolving price points that align with urban budgets and timelines. Urban living now routinely requires flexible devices that can be tucked away or reconfigured, and hybrids deliver that adaptability in a single footprint.

  • Combo ovens that blend convection baking with microwave functions, reducing the need for a separate oven and microwave.
  • Smart cooktops with integrated downdraft ventilation and wireless connectivity to scale down hood sizes and simplify installation.
  • Compact dishwashers that sit under counters but offer full-size capacity with collapsible racks for wine glasses and tall items.
  • All-in-one coffee centers combining grinder, brewer, and steam wand in a compact footprint for small offices or studio apartments.
  • Hybrid refrigerators that add built-in beverage centers or integrated freezers within a slim chassis to preserve counter real estate.

What shoppers should watch for in specs and performance

Shoppers increasingly demand transparency over efficiency ratings, warranty terms, and serviceability. Key spec areas include:

  • Energy label (A-G scale, with A+++ on some markets),
  • Multi-function modes (e.g., bake, broil, steam, microwave, air fry),
  • Ventilation requirements and noise emissions in decibels,
  • Smart features (remote control, scheduling, energy monitoring),
  • Modularity (ease of upgrading components and swapping modules).

Practical guidance for buyers

Decision framework

When evaluating space-saving hybrids, buyers should weigh these core factors:

  1. Footprint fit: measure exact cabinet space and ensure door clearance for front-loading access.
  2. Functional requirements: map two to four core tasks you actually perform weekly, and verify that the unit covers them well.
  3. Energy performance: check energy labels and available in-app energy tracking.
  4. Serviceability: assess component modularity and local service availability.
  5. Resale and relocation: consider whether the model holds value in a moving market.

Installation tips for urban spaces

To maximize benefits, plan placement with ventilation, cable management, and accessibility in mind. Many hybrids require a dedicated 20-30 cm ventilation clearance or external exhaust access, so consult a professional installer to avoid heat buildup in compact kitchens. If your kitchen includes an open-plan living area, situate hybrids near zones where steam and noise are least disruptive to living spaces. Professional installation is a key determinant of long-term performance and safety.

Maintenance best practices

Follow manufacturer guidance for cleaning and descaling, particularly for steam and combination modes. Keep filters and vents clear to maintain air quality and efficiency. Schedule routine firmware updates for energy optimization and feature enhancements. A proactive maintenance plan reduces downtime and preserves resale value. Maintenance practices matter as much as initial specs in urban settings.

[Question]Are space-saving hybrids worth it for renters?

Yes, in many cases. Hybrids reduce clutter, speed up meal prep, and can improve perceived value in listings. However, the true payoff depends on how well the device fits the unit and how much a renter will use it. Pros include energy savings and easier move-in/move-out logistics; cons can include higher upfront costs and service availability constraints in certain markets. Renters should compare total costs over a typical lease to the incremental value in rental listings.

[Question]Do hybrids compromise on performance?

Not if you choose models with strong multi-function ratings, precise temperature control, and reliable insulation. While a single-function device in a large kitchen may outperform a hybrid in raw throughput, hybrids shine in urban contexts where space, energy, and integration matter more. Look for independent performance tests that cover multiple modes (baking, steaming, fast reheating) and real-world test results. Performance testing is essential to avoid overpaying for gimmicks.

[Question]What is the typical lifespan of a space-saving hybrid appliance?

Most hybrids are designed for a 10-15 year lifespan with modular components that can be upgraded. A 2024 industry cross-section found that units with modular design and well-supported service networks outlasted non-modular peers by roughly 2-3 years on average. Warranty terms of 2-5 years are common, with optional extended coverage available in many markets. Lifespan expectations should factor in the cost of potential part replacements.

[Question]How should I compare hybrids across brands?

Compare energy efficiency, footprint, compatible modules, and service coverage. Read independent reviews that test real-world usage across cooking modes, refrigeration, and cleaning cycles. Price parity matters less than total value delivered over time, including energy savings and maintenance costs. Brand comparisons help identify durable options with robust support networks.
